Pelonis Technologies, Inc. Servobox Series Model FE50 2-Stage, 20 Ratio, and Solid Output Shaft Output Bearing Planetary Reducer Gearbox FE50-20N

Description
Integrated Planetary Arm Bracket The planetary arm bracket and the output shaft are one-piece constructed to increase torsional rigidity and accuracy. The entire structure is machined for controlling accuracy in the specified tolerance. Full Needle Roller Bearings Design The planetary gear transmission employs full needle roller bearings without a retainer to increase the contact surface. This greatly improves structural rigidity and service life.

Technical Specifications

  Pelonis Technologies, Inc.
Product Category Gearboxes and Gearheads
Product Number FE50-20N
Product Name Servobox Series Model FE50 2-Stage, 20 Ratio, and Solid Output Shaft Output Bearing Planetary Reducer Gearbox
Gearing Planetary
Operating Temperature -13 to 194 F (-25 to 90 C)
Gear Ratio 20 (X : 1)
Rated Output Torque 133 In-lbs (153 kg-cm)
Maximum Input Speed 5000 rpm
